'Disgraceful': Tennis final detail sparks 'disappointing' backlash
A photo of the women's tennis doubles final at the Italian Open has sparked strong backlash, including from finalist Gabi Dabrowski.
The women's pair of Veronica Kudermetova and Anastasia Pavlyuchenkova defeated Dabrowski and Giuliana Olmos 1-6, 6-4, 10-7 in a thrilling final in Rome.

However, there has been backlash over the final after a photo on social media showed the thrilling finale was played out in front of a tiny crowd.
Will Boucek from the Tennis Tribe posted a photo of the crowd with the caption: "There are about 7 people in the stands for the women's doubles final."
"Did they have to schedule during Djokovic v Tsitsipas?"
And, Dabrowski reposted the tweet and showed her frustration.
"Honestly was so disappointing," the finalist said.

The Men's final between World No.1 Novak Djokovic and Stefanos Tsitsipas was scheduled at the same time as the women's doubles final, which also drew plenty of criticism.
In contrast, the men's doubles final was played in front of a packed stadium as Nikola Mektic & Mate Pavic defeated fan favourites Diego Scwartzmann and John Isner.

World No.1 Iga Swiatek, who won the Italian Open singles title, was caught up in drama after fans hit out at the tournament for scheduling her on second court.
Tennis fans were quick to notice that the Italian Open had scheduled the dynamo clash between Swiatek and Bianca Andreescu on Grand Stand Arena.
Instead of the World No.1 playing on Centre Court, World No.3 Aryna Sabalenka and American Amanda Animisova will play at 11am.
This will be followed by Rafa Nadal conquerer Denis Shapovalov and local hero Janick Sinner.
Spanish star Paula Badosa and Jil Tiechmann will play later at night on Centre Court.
Men's World No.1 Novak Djokovic will also feature later that night.
While Swiatek didn't complain after taking the title, fans were quick to call out the scheduling at the time.
